What they do

A Library Assistant or Technician assists librarians with organizing materials and helping patrons. Works in a public library, school library, or specialized medical, business or law library. May assist with technology resources in the library.

$39,251 / year median in North Carolina

+2% projected growth

Job Description

This position is responsible for staffing the three public service desks at the library. This requires a professional judgment in evaluating the request, understanding what the need is, determining what the best resource for the request is, and communicating that back to the student, as well as explaining how to find and use that resource. There is an expectation of technical skill in this position, including general computer skills and library - specific software.1. High level of thought and a thorough knowledge of the library and its resource when providing desk service to students, faculty, and staff. 2. Maintains library stacks, including re-shelving, reading and initiation of shifting projects. 3. Participates in and coordinates projects related to functional area responsibilities. 4. Monitors and recommends purchase of supplies for assigned areas. 5. Assists with upkeep of library equipment. 6. Other duties as assigned.

Associate Degree from a regionally accredited and one year of work experience in a library or bookstore; completion of college-level coursework and 2 years work experience in a library or bookstore.
Knowledge, Skills, Abilities, and Worker Characteristics:
  • Knowledge of basic library policies and procedures
  • Knowledge of computer, library-related software, standard office equipment and procedures
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office applications (Outlook, Word, etc.)
  • Customer service skills
  • Ability to work with individuals from diverse backgrounds
Working Conditions:
Typical office environment
